Pros and Cons of Using Amex
Pros
- Strong fraud protection and excellent transaction monitoring.
- Fast deposits with reliable authentication through Amex SafeKey.
- Works well for players who prefer charge cards or high-limit credit cards.
- Detailed spending alerts that help you track and manage casino deposits.
Cons
- Accepted at far fewer casinos than Visa or Mastercard.
- Withdrawals rarely return to Amex and usually go through a bank transfer instead.
- Some banks block gambling-related Amex transactions due to strict merchant rules.
How to Deposit with Amex
Funding your casino account with Amex is fast and secure, although approval depends on the casino and your card issuer. Follow the steps below to complete your deposit.
1. Create Your Casino Account – Choose a licensed casino that supports American Express and register with accurate details so verification runs smoothly.
2. Open the Cashier – Go to the deposit section and select Amex from the list of supported payment options.
3. Enter Your Card Details – Add your card number, expiry date, and security code, then confirm the amount you want to deposit.
4. Complete SafeKey or Issuer Authentication – Many Amex deposits require a one-time password or app-based approval. Confirm the request to finalise the transaction.
5. Start Playing – Amex deposits usually clear instantly once authentication is completed.
How to Withdraw with Amex
Amex is accepted for deposits at some casinos, but it rarely supports direct withdrawals. Most payouts are routed to your linked bank account instead, and casinos handle this automatically once verification is complete.
1. Open the Withdrawal Page – Go to the cashier and check whether Amex is listed. If not, the casino will direct your payout to a bank transfer by default.
2. Enter Your Withdrawal Amount – Type in how much you want to cash out and submit the request for review.
3. Complete Any Verification Requests – Casinos often require ID or proof of address before processing the first payout. Upload documents early to avoid delays.
4. Receive Your Funds – Withdrawals are usually sent to your linked bank account. Processing times vary, but most transfers clear within one to three business days.
Deposits and Withdrawals Overview
Amex offers quick, secure deposits, but withdrawal options are more limited. Most casinos send payouts to your linked bank account instead of returning funds to the card. The table below outlines the typical processing details for Amex users.
| Feature | Amex Deposits | Amex Withdrawals |
|---|---|---|
| Speed | Instant after SafeKey authentication | One to three business days via bank transfer |
| Fees | Usually free | Bank transfer fees may apply |
| Limits | Varies by casino and card issuer | Varies by casino and bank |
Can You Claim Bonuses with Amex?
Many casinos allow players to claim bonuses when depositing with Amex, including welcome offers, reload bonuses, and free spins. However, some sites place extra rules on American Express due to its stricter payment policies, so it is important to check the terms before claiming a promotion. In most cases, eligible Amex deposits count toward the required minimum for bonus activation.

Top Amex Casinos – Frequently Asked Questions
Q. Is Amex safe for online gambling?
Yes. American Express offers strong encryption, advanced fraud monitoring, and additional authentication through SafeKey, making Amex one of the most secure card options for casino deposits.
Q. Why is Amex not accepted at all online casinos?
American Express has stricter rules for gambling transactions, and some casinos choose not to support Amex due to higher processing requirements. Only selected operators handle Amex payments reliably.
Q. Can I withdraw winnings back to my Amex card?
In most cases, no. Amex does not commonly support gaming refunds, so withdrawals are usually routed to your linked bank account instead of returning to the card.
Q. Do Amex deposits qualify for casino bonuses?
Often yes, but some casinos place extra conditions on Amex payments due to issuer rules. Always check the bonus terms to confirm that Amex deposits are eligible.
